# Cabinet Meeting

Facilitate a structured Cabinet meeting where multiple agents provide their domain-specific perspectives on a decision or situation.

## When to Use This Skill

Auto-invoke when User says any of:
- "Cabinet meeting about [topic]"
- "Convene the Cabinet"
- "I need Cabinet perspectives on [decision]"
- "Full Cabinet: [question]"
- "Get [agent names] opinions on [topic]"
- "Weekly Cabinet meeting" (Sunday evenings)

## Meeting Formats

### Format 1: Ad-Hoc Decision Consultation

**When:** User faces a complex decision requiring multiple perspectives

**Process:**
1. **Identify Relevant Agents** - Select 2-4 agents based on decision domain
2. **Domain Analysis Phase** - Each agent analyzes from their expertise
3. **Integration Phase** - Cross-reference recommendations, identify conflicts
4. **Synthesis** - Present unified recommendation with trade-offs

### Format 2: Weekly Cabinet Review

**When:** Sunday evenings, 60-90 minutes

**Process:**
1. **Status Reports** (5 min each agent):
   - Strategic Council reports first
   - Execution Division reports second
   - Each agent reviews their domain

2. **Cross-Domain Issues** (10 min):
   - Conflicts between domains
   - Resource allocation (time/energy/money)
   - Decisions requiring multiple perspectives

3. **Strategic Synthesis** (10 min):
   - Atlas synthesizes all reports
   - Top 3 priorities for coming week
   - Resource allocation adjustments

## Conflict Resolution

When agents disagree, acknowledge the tension and clarify:
1. **Underlying values** - What principle is each defending?
2. **Win-win solutions** - Can both concerns be addressed?
3. **Forced choice priority** - Based on User's current phase/goals
4. **Review checkpoint** - When to reassess the decision

Common conflicts:
- **Atlas vs Banker:** Sustainable pace vs wealth acceleration
- **Engineer vs Designer:** Technical elegance vs design perfection
- **Strategist vs Sage:** Career advancement vs values alignment
- **Artist vs Others:** Art practice time vs other priorities
